UC Davis Other Psychology Bachelor’s Student Debt

One factor in determining the overall cost in a degree is to consider how much in student loans you’ll have to take out. Students who received their bachelor’s degree at UC Davis in Other Psychology walked away with an average of $14,334 in student debt. That is 27% lower than the national average of $19,765.

How Much Can You Make With a Bachelor’s in Other Psychology From UC Davis?

$30,186 Average Salary
Below Average Earnings Boost

The median early career salary of other psychology students who receive their bachelor’s degree from UC Davis is $30,186 per year. That is 4% lower than the national average of $31,483.
